Traffic this morning (19 November) was backlogged from the KL Sentral exit following the closure of Jalan Bangsar due to the discovery of a dead body in the middle of the road.

According to the New Straits Times, police believe that the victim was murdered but investigations are still ongoing.
The Kuala Lumpur Criminal Investigation Department (CID) chief, Asst Comm Nik Ros Azhan Nik Ab Hamid confirmed the forensics team were investigating the case at the scene, stating that “Investigation is ongoing and we will inform of any further developments later.”
Meanwhile, Kuala Lumpur City Hall (DBKL), via its traffic information Twitter account informed road users of the road closure at 7:20 am today.

A traffic camera image has recently gone viral showing the image of the dead body covered by a white cloth in the middle of the road.
The road has since been opened.
